Where To Find Every Athletic Skill Book in Oblivion Remastered

Leveling up your skills in The Elder Scrolls IV: Oblivion Remastered is pretty easy in the beginning. But once you start reaching higher levels, that skill bar moves slower than a mudcrab in winter. One of the best ways to get ahead? Skill books. These rare reads give you instant XP for a specific skill—no grinding required.

You can buy some of them in bookstores, but others are scattered across the world, tucked away in castles, homes, and other sneaky spots. If you’re hunting for Athletic skill books, here’s exactly where to find each one.


📍 Athletic Skill Book Location – Anvil

Start off in the city of Anvil and make your way to Castle Anvil.

  • Cross the bridge and head into the castle. You’ll need to break into the private chambers, which requires picking an Easy lock (or using any sneaky workaround).
  • Once inside, stay sharp—guards patrol the area. A guard is posted immediately to the left, so stealth is a must.
  • Stick to the right hallway and follow it around until you find a Hard lock. Unlock that door to access Baeralorn’s room.
  • On the desk, you’ll find The Red Kitchen Reader. Read it to get your Athletics boost.

📍 Athletic Skill Book Location – Skingrad

Athletic Skill Book Location – Skingrad

Next, head to Skingrad and enter the city via the West Gate.

  • Walk down the main road, take a right, and you’ll come to a T-intersection.
  • Look for Uuras the Shepherd’s house—hover your cursor over doors until you find the right one.
  • The door has an Easy lock, and once you’re inside, make sure Uuras is either asleep or not home.
  • Sneak upstairs to the attic and find A Dance in Fire, Vol. 3 on a shelf. Read it for another Athletics bump.

📍 Athletic Skill Book Location – Bruma

Athletic Skill Book Location – Bruma

This one takes a little more effort.

  • Start at the Bruma North Gate and follow the road north to Cloud Ruler Temple.
  • You’ll need a key to get in—there’s no lockpicking this one. Complete the Weynon Priory questline to gain access.
  • Heads up: this area can be buggy, especially if you fast travel. It’s better to travel on foot or horseback with the Blades.
  • Inside the Great Hall, look for a copy of Beggar on a shelf. Reading it boosts your Athletics skill.

📍 Athletic Skill Book Location – Imperial City

Last stop: the Arena District in the Imperial City.

  • Fast travel to the Arena gate, then head inside and take a left into the Arena Bloodworks.
  • Inside, go toward the area where gladiators rest. Look for a red cupboard near the left wall.
  • The cupboard isn’t owned, but taking from it is still stealing—make sure no one’s watching.
  • Inside, you’ll find The Ransom of Zarek. Give it a read and enjoy your final Athletics XP boost.

Why Bother With Athletics?

Reading all of these skill books gives your Athletics skill a nice jump without spending a single Septim or visiting a trainer. And once you max out Athletics, you’ll be able to sprint without draining Fatigue—which is a massive bonus, especially during long dungeon crawls or intense fights.
